The BEd is a postgraduate bachelor’s degree program that requires an undergraduate degree. - Preference is given to applicants who have completed, or are completing, a four-year undergraduate degree with a minimum of 20 full credits. Applicants holding a three-year degree will be considered for admission.
- Admission is based on your academic achievement and on the information you’ll submit in the experience profile part of the application.
- You must have a minimum academic average of B- in your most recently completed 10 full credits (20 half credits) of undergraduate university courses.
- If you're applying to the French as a Second Language (FSL) focus in Primary/Junior program, or the French teachable in the Junior/Intermediate program, you'll also be required to complete a French proficiency assessment. The assessment is typically conducted in January.
You must meet additional program-specific admission requirements, as well as submit the required documents. |
